基于光敏电阻的光开关设计性实验

Designing experiment of optical switch based on photoresistor

【摘要】 利用光敏电阻设计了光开关设计性实验,学生先测量光敏电阻的伏安特性和光照特性,然后自行设计光控开关,模拟路灯的自动控制,实现"天黑自动开启,天亮自动关闭"的功能.利用NE555P双稳定电路和LM741运算放大器分别设计电路,解释了光开关的工作原理.

【Abstract】 A designing experiment of optical switch with photoresistors was introduced.In the experiment,students measured the physical characteristics of photoresistors first,then they designed at least one circuit that could realize the function of"automatic on in the dark and automatic off during the day"to simulate the automatic control of street lamp.This experiment had been applied in our course for many years,and its teaching effect was incredibly good.Making use of NE555 Pbistable circuit and LM741 operational amplifier,the circuits were designed respectively,and the working principle of optical switch was explained.
